The Orange County Public Schools (OCPS) Excused Absence Form serves as a vital tool for parents and guardians to formally communicate and justify the absence of their children from school. Specifically designed for use within the OCPS system, this document requires completion whenever a student is absent from school for reasons acknowledged by the district’s guidelines. These reasons include medical or dental appointments, court dates, the death or illness of a family member, personal illness or injury, pre-approved educational absences, and recognized religious holidays. The form mandates the submission of relevant legal documentation or a detailed explanation to support the absence, emphasizing the importance of transparency and proper documentation. This process not only facilitates the tracking of student attendance but also ensures that students' absences are appropriately excused, safeguarding their academic record. Parents must submit this form to the attendance office within 48 hours of the student's return to school, highlighting the requirement for timely communication. Importantly, it underscores that mere phone calls are insufficient to excuse a student’s absence, necessitating the use of this formal documentation process.
